I was back in town on business and once again ended up at the Chieftain. I just love the staff there and not alone those Chieftain Burgers-Hugh and I mean Hugh. Everytime I'm in town I always stop by there and the staff always take good care of me (too good, the shots are a killer) The only draw back was that my favorite waitress (theresa I think) doesn't work there any more. Great personality and a true Irish Rose.
Pros: staff, food/drink
Cons: parking
more